Conditional femininity:

"I'm really a soft, nurturing and submissive woman... for the right man. But he first needs to create that safe space where I can let my guard down and rest in my feminine energy. Prove that he is worthy first."

Conditional masculinity:

"I'm really an assertive, capable, leader who can protect and provide... for the right woman. But she needs to first create a safe space where I can rest in my masculine energy. Prove that she is worthy first."

Do you feel these two justifications are equally valid?

Are these good strategies in general when approaching relationships?
